Visa Programs
| Program | Min Income | Min Savings | Language | Processing | Path to PR | Citizenship |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Botswana Blue Card | — | — | — | — | 1 year | — |
| Citizenship Application – Settlement | — | — | — | 4 weeks | — | 10 years |
| Citizenship Requirements – Application for Registration as a citizen of Botswana by the President | — | — | — | — | — | 10 years |
| Citizenship by Descent (born abroad) | — | — | — | 4 weeks | — | 10 years |
| Citizenship by Naturalisation | — | — | B1 | 4 weeks | — | 10 years |
| Citizenship by Naturalisation — Foreign Spouse | — | — | B1 | 52 weeks | — | 5 years |
| Dependant Residence Permit (18-25 years / 65+) | — | — | — | — | — | — |
| Emergency Work Permit | — | — | — | 4 weeks | — | — |
| Filming Permit | — | — | — | — | — | — |
| Investor / Business Residence Permit (BITC route) | — | — | — | 4 weeks | 1 year | 10 years |
| Permanent Residence Permit | — | — | — | — | 1 year | 10 years |
| Research Permit | — | — | — | 4 weeks | — | — |
| Residence Permit | — | — | — | 4 weeks | 1 year | — |
| Spouse of Botswana Citizen — Residence Permit | — | — | — | — | 1 year | 5 years |
| Student Residence Permit | — | — | — | 4 weeks | — | — |
| Work Permit | — | — | — | 13 weeks | 1 year | — |

Does Botswana have a digital nomad visa?
Botswana does not currently offer a dedicated digital nomad visa. Remote workers typically use standard work permits or temporary residence visas.
